软件开发管理系统 软件开发管理系统有哪些

小编 2023-10-29 78

软件开发管理系统及其应用场景和功能介绍

软件开发管理系统是指一种用于管理和协调软件开发过程的工具或平台。它可以帮助软件开发团队提高工作效率、降低开发成本、提高软件质量,并实现项目的可控性和可持续发展。下面将详细介绍软件开发管理系统的应用场景和功能。

软件开发管理系统 软件开发管理系统有哪些

应用场景

1. 项目管理:软件开发管理系统可以帮助项目经理进行项目规划、任务分配、进度跟踪和资源管理。它提供了项目看板、甘特图、任务列表等功能,可以实时监控项目进展情况,确保项目按时交付。

2. 需求管理:软件开发管理系统可以帮助团队收集、分析和管理用户需求。它提供了需求收集、需求分析、需求优先级管理等功能,可以帮助团队更好地理解用户需求,确保开发出符合用户期望的软件。

3. 缺陷管理:软件开发管理系统可以帮助团队追踪和解决软件缺陷。它提供了缺陷报告、缺陷跟踪、缺陷优先级管理等功能,可以帮助团队及时发现和解决软件中的问题,提高软件质量。

4. 版本控制:软件开发管理系统可以帮助团队管理代码版本。它提供了代码仓库、分支管理、合并请求等功能,可以帮助团队协同开发,避免代码冲突和版本混乱。

5. 文档管理:软件开发管理系统可以帮助团队管理和共享文档。它提供了文档库、文档版本控制等功能,可以帮助团队更好地协作,提高文档的可访问性和可维护性。

功能介绍

1. 项目管理功能:包括项目计划、任务分配、进度跟踪、资源管理、项目报告等。

2. 需求管理功能:包括需求收集、需求分析、需求优先级管理、需求变更管理等。

3. 缺陷管理功能:包括缺陷报告、缺陷跟踪、缺陷优先级管理、缺陷解决流程管理等。

4. 版本控制功能:包括代码仓库管理、分支管理、合并请求管理、代码审查等。

5. 文档管理功能:包括文档库管理、文档版本控制、文档共享和协作等。

总结

软件开发管理系统是一种用于管理和协调软件开发过程的工具或平台,它可以帮助团队提高工作效率、降低开发成本、提高软件质量,并实现项目的可控性和可持续发展。它的应用场景包括项目管理、需求管理、缺陷管理、版本控制和文档管理等。通过使用软件开发管理系统,团队可以更好地协作、提高工作效率,并最终实现项目的成功交付。

The End
微信